In an internal combustion engine, a turbocharger (also known as a turbo or a turbosupercharger) is a forced induction device that compresses the intake air, forcing more air into the engine in order to produce more power for a given displacement This extra fuel is where the car's extra power comes from. In order to achieve this boost, the turbocharger uses the exhaust flow from the engine to spin a turbine, which in turn spins an air pump

The turbine in the turbocharger usually spins at speeds between 80,000 and 200,000 rotations per minute (rpm) — that's up to 30 times faster than most car engines can go. With a turbocharger, we harness some of the energy in the exhaust to drive the compressor, which allows the engine to burn more fuel each second A turbocharger allows smaller engines to develop the power of a larger naturally aspirated engine
It does this without sacrificing fuel economy under conservative driving conditions.
It is the job of the turbocharger to compress more air flowing into the engine’s cylinder When air is compressed the oxygen molecules are packed closer together This increase in air means that more fuel can be added for the same size naturally aspirated engine. So what is a turbocharger
